diff options
author | Rainer Gerhards <rgerhards@adiscon.com> | 2013-06-25 09:29:18 +0200 |
---|---|---|
committer | Rainer Gerhards <rgerhards@adiscon.com> | 2013-06-25 09:29:18 +0200 |
commit | 3680a5feb0c9e5a917dcd75caf78d6ddded5a820 (patch) | |
tree | c31aba0c7de387a9b2de542e3f8e6840b63f2dcc | |
parent | 1de0e68c927e25fd0ca4f859a33d4943c6b8948f (diff) | |
download | rsyslog-3680a5feb0c9e5a917dcd75caf78d6ddded5a820.tar.gz rsyslog-3680a5feb0c9e5a917dcd75caf78d6ddded5a820.tar.bz2 rsyslog-3680a5feb0c9e5a917dcd75caf78d6ddded5a820.zip |
bugfix: potential segfault on rsyslog termination in imudp
closes: http://bugzilla.adiscon.com/show_bug.cgi?id=456
-rw-r--r-- | ChangeLog | 2 | ||||
-rw-r--r-- | plugins/imudp/imudp.c | 1 |
2 files changed, 2 insertions, 1 deletions
@@ -4,6 +4,8 @@ Version 7.4.2 [v7.4-stable] 2013-06-?? checked - this clould result to segfaults on startup if parameters were missing. - bugfix: small memory leak when $uptime property was used +- bugfix: potential segfault on rsyslog termination in imudp + closes: http://bugzilla.adiscon.com/show_bug.cgi?id=456 - solved build problems on FreeBSD closes: http://bugzilla.adiscon.com/show_bug.cgi?id=457 closes: http://bugzilla.adiscon.com/show_bug.cgi?id=458 diff --git a/plugins/imudp/imudp.c b/plugins/imudp/imudp.c index 1bdd0868..3a2c4840 100644 --- a/plugins/imudp/imudp.c +++ b/plugins/imudp/imudp.c @@ -895,7 +895,6 @@ CODESTARTfreeCnf for(inst = pModConf->root ; inst != NULL ; ) { free(inst->pszBindPort); free(inst->pszBindAddr); - free(inst->pBindRuleset); free(inst->inputname); del = inst; inst = inst->next; |